Categories of Swedish Driving Licenses Swedish driving licenses are categorized according to the type and size of vehicle the holder is allowed to run, with each classification carrying specific requirements and constraints. The system compares motorcycles, guest vehicles, trucks, and buses, with additional neighborhoods within each category based upon engine displacement, weight capacities, and guest lodgings.
The most typically looked for license type is Category B, which authorizes the holder to drive passenger vehicles with a maximum licensed mass of 3,500 kilograms, provided the lorry is designed to carry no more than 8 travelers in addition to the motorist. This classification incorporates the basic autos that most of personal vehicle drivers run daily. Classification A covers motorcycles, with A1 representing smaller sized displacement bikes (up to 125cc), A2 covering mid-range motorbikes, and the full A license permitting operation of any motorbike without displacement constraints.
Business driving credentials consist of Category C for trucks exceeding 3,500 kilograms and Category D for buses designed to carry more than 8 passengers. Each of these professional license classifications requires additional screening and regular medical evaluations to guarantee that drivers entrusted with bigger, more hazardous vehicles fulfill raised requirements of physical and mental fitness.
Requirements for License Acquisition Before starting the official procedure of getting a Swedish driving license, candidates need to please numerous fundamental requirements that establish their eligibility for the opportunity of operating motor lorries. The threshold requirement includes age, with different minimum ages applying to various license categories. For Category B licenses, the minimum age stands at eighteen years, though individuals may start the knowing procedure and complete specific parts at sixteen years of age. Motorbike advantages differ based on category, while commercial license classifications usually require prospects to be a minimum of twenty-one years old.
Medical fitness constitutes another necessary requirement, as Sweden preserves rigorous health requirements for licensed chauffeurs. All license applicants must go through a medical evaluation carried out by an authorized physician, who assesses vision, hearing, cardiovascular health, neurological function, and mental stability. Certain medical conditions may lead to short-term or long-term disqualification, though Sweden's system accommodates numerous health obstacles through conditional licenses that require particular adjustments or constraints.
Identity documents shows similarly vital, with candidates needed to present legitimate recognition files establishing both identity and Swedish citizenship or legal house status. For immigrants, this typically means providing a Swedish identification card, passport, or home allow card, depending on the individual's specific circumstances and length of house in the nation.
The Educational Pathway: From Theory to Practice The journey towards a Swedish driving license unfolds through a thoroughly structured academic pathway that combines theoretical direction with practical driving experience. This dual-track technique reflects the understanding that skilled driving requires both cognitive understanding and physical ability development, neither of which can properly replacement for the other.
Theoretical education addresses the comprehensive structure of traffic rules, road signage, threat recognition, ecological factors to consider, and legal commitments. Prospects must finish obligatory theory lessons provided through certified driving schools, covering subjects varying from crossway navigation and roundabout protocols to winter driving methods and eco-driving principles. The theoretical examination itself consists of a computer-based test with concerns drawn from an extensive question bank, requiring prospects to demonstrate real understanding rather than mere memorization of particular test concerns.
Practical training progresses through staged workouts that gradually increase in intricacy, starting with standard vehicle control in safe and secure environments before advancing to public road experience under trainer supervision. The compulsory driving lesson requirement ensures that all candidates collect adequate practice across varied conditions, consisting of night driving, highway navigation, and urban traffic challenges. Numerous candidates pick to supplement compulsory lessons with additional practice sessions, particularly if they have actually limited prior driving experience.
